What is NDA?
- National Defence Academy exam is conducted twice a year by UPSC.
- Open to unmarried male and female candidates aged 16.5 to 19.5 years.
- Qualifying candidates join NDA at Khadakwasla, Pune for a 3-year training program.
- After NDA, they move to respective academies (IMA, AFA, INA) for specialized training.
What is CDS?
- Combined Defence Services exam is for graduates aspiring to join as officers.
- Conducted twice a year by UPSC for entry into IMA, OTA, AFA, and INA.
- Age limits vary between 19–25 depending on the service wing.
- Women candidates can apply for OTA (Officers Training Academy) through CDS.
Eligibility Criteria:
- NDA: 10+2 pass (PCM for Air Force/Navy), Age: 16.5 to 19.5 years
- CDS: Graduate degree or Engineering (for INA/AFA), Age: 19 to 25 years
- Must be physically fit as per defense standards
- Must be a citizen of India
Selection Process:
- Written Exam conducted by UPSC
- SSB Interview (5-day selection procedure)
- Medical Examination
- Final Merit List

FAQs
1. Can girls apply for NDA and CDS?
Yes, girls are eligible for NDA and CDS. For CDS, women can join OTA (Officers Training Academy).
2. How many times can I appear for NDA/CDS?
There is no attempt limit, but you must meet the age and eligibility criteria at the time of application.

4. What is the difference between NDA and CDS?
NDA is for 10+2 students, while CDS is for graduates. Both lead to officer ranks in the armed forces.
